Andrea Stramaccioni unsure of future

Andrea Stramaccioni says that he will not return to coach Inter Milan's youth team should Massimo Moratti not give him the permanent role as head coach at the San Siro.

Inter Milan head coach Andrea Stramaccioni has ruled out returning to coach the club's youth team at the end of the season.

The 36-year-old was handed the reins at the Nerazzurri following Claudio Ranieri's sacking in March.

Stramaccioni said that he is unsure of his future at the club but believes that president Massimo Moratti may have already made his mind up.

"President Massimo Moratti is free to choose what he thinks is best and I think he's already made a decision," Stramaccioni told the Gazzetta dello Sport.

"I won't go back to the youth team. I could have spent a second season with them had all of this not happened this term. In terms of my own personal development, it would not be right for me to go back there."

Stramaccioni has helped guide Inter to sixth in Serie A.
